A Bondsman is a Clan prisoner taken during combat, of any caste or rank. A Bondsman is considered a member of the Laborer caste until freed or promoted back to active service.

A Bondsman wears a woven cord on the wrist to indicate the wearer's status (known as a bondcord). The color and highlighting indicate the Clan to which the wearer is bound and the capturing unit.

Bondholder

A bondholder is the person that takes a bondsman and is the primary determiner of when a bondsman has fulfilled his bond obligation. Custom indicates that any prisoner remain a bondsman for at least a token amount of time, even high-ranking and Bloodnamed warriors. Some Clans do not free Bondsmen to certain castes, especially the Warrior caste.

Bondsref

Bondsref is ritual suicide to prevent becoming a Bondsman. The person performing Bondsref must have the permission of their Bondholder and perform said act before taking a bondcord, otherwise the performer is considered dezgra and their genes will not be used in the Clan breeding program.
